I have had the Bell Fibe TV app and Internet for two weeks, after being a Rogers customer for more than 20 years. To say I am disappointed with the functionality and interface of the Bell Fibe TV app would be an understatement. I'm hoping one of you smart people can help me out here.
I'm having the same issue on three TV's: A two week old LG OLED C5 running the LG OS; a 15 year old Sony Bravia with a Roku stick, and a 5 year old Sony Bravia running the Google OS. All have the Fibe App running on them, and all are experiencing the same issue. I still have two more smart TV's to install the Bell Fibe TV app on, but I'm waiting until I can solve this annoying issue.
The issue:
1. As you can see in the first photo, which is a screen shot from my phone of the Bell Fibe app, I have chosen 22 favourite channels. These are the ONLY channels that I want to see on the TV guide when I open it on the app on any of the three TV's noted above.
2. As you can see in the second photo, I have:
Requested that the filters show me only my favourite channels, and only English channels. But the app is not saving my preferences, and I don't know how to get it to do so. I've tried both directly on the TV app and via the phone app. If I click on "reset filters" at the top right hand of this screen, it resets to the default, which is "subscribed and popular". If I leave it as you see on the screen, with "favourites" and "English" selected, once I go back to the guide, my preferences are not saved. There is no option to "save changes" which should be a no brainer option for a UI designer, but nope.
3. This is evidenced in the third photo, where you can see that TLC, which is one of my favourited channels (refer to the first image, screen cap of favourites), is not showing as a favourited channel, and all the channels that I am subscribed to are showing beneath it. I don't want to see channels 1522 and 1523 which are not in my favourites list and are showing directly beneath TLC (channel 1521). But they should not be, because they are not in my favourites list.
What am I doing wrong, and what can I do to fix this?

Hi everyone 🙂
Just wanted to pop in and offer some clarification.
When using the Bell Fibe TV app on your Smart TV, you first need to sign in to the Fibe TV
website and set up your Favourites there. Once you have set up your Favorites online go to the Guide Filter on your TV and make sure you only select the Favourites option.

Good Day & Welcome.
A picture sometimes is worth a thousand words. Unfortunately, your pictures does not tell me how you are accessing the Guide.
I can see you have selected this channel as a Favorite. You have not selected > Subscribed
To view your Favorites on the Fibe TV Guide, once you have chosen your Favorites, you need to go to your Guide Filters and select > Subscribed, Favorites & choose the language, picture quality, etc. etc.
Depending on your device Guide Filters can be at top of the screen using Fibe TV on a computer, mobile device, tablet etc.
If you are accessing the Fibe TV app using another streaming device, E.g. Firestick, etc., it will be listed in Settings.
